Can this league be saved ?

I don't mean to throw my 4 1/2 year old under the bus, but...I had my long-time league minimized and my son restarted the PC. I tried to get back ino OOTP (I have OOTP 7 vers 2.0.3.68) and when I hit Continue Game it gets up to 100% then freezes. I tried to use a backed up save and the same thing happens - 100% then nothing. I've never had freeze issues in the past and I'm sure it's related to the closing of the game without saving...does anybody have any ideas or suggestions ?? Thanks !

Well, good news. Your .dat files work just fine on my computer. This means that your saved game should be just fine. Instead of hitting the Continue Game button, did you try using the Load Game button to start up the save?

If that doesn't work, could you try putting a copy of just your .dat files into a new .lg folder and see if that loads up?

I was able to create a new league folder with the dat files and that league started up, but the players didn't have histories, no messages, etc. The career leaderboards and league history (year by year records, etc) seem ok, so I think I'll trade off the loss of history for existing players and move ahead with what I have !
